Development Permit Resubmittals

NOTE:

The Department of Planning & Development is only accepting electronic submittals, as paper plan sets cannot be reviewed at this time.

  1. Review comments from all reviewers will be provided in a comprehensive comment letter.
  2. Once all revised documents have addressed all of the review comments, upload the resubmittal via the InSite Public Portal (see instructions below).
    1. A response letter is required with all resubmittals. Please see correction letter for further instructions.
    2. Resubmittal packages must comply with Digital Submittal Requirements, file names must comply with Naming Convention, and sets must be complete (we cannot digitally slip-sheet pages).
  3. Send an email to your designated Permit Technician (or [email protected] if one has not been assigned) advising the resubmittal has been uploaded. Email must include:
    1. Email subject line: “Resubmittal” and Permit Application Number Example: Resubmittal – DEV19-0000
  4. A Permit Technician will verify completeness of resubmittal and route to appropriate reviewers within 2 business days.

In order to make a digital Resubmittal, the following is required:

  1. A public use account in is required in the InSite Public Portal
    1. To create a user account, see Santa Clara County InSite Public Portal User Manual
    2. Once the user account has been created, email your request to your designated Permit Technician (or [email protected] if one has not been assigned). Email must include:
      1. Email subject line: “Link” and Permit Application Number, Ex: Link – DEV19-0000.
      2. Created user account email that is to be linked.
      3. Property address
